Water Damage Restoration: DIY vs. Professional Help

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small sink overflow on tile floor Yes No If the water is contained and you can clean it up quickly, DIY may be enough. But, if the water seeps into the walls or floor, it’s best to call a professional.
Flooded basement with standing water No Yes Standing water can be a health risk and cause structural damage. A professional should be called to extract the water and dry the area.
Wet drywall behind cabinets No Yes Wet drywall can be difficult to dry and may need specialized equipment. A professional should be called to ensure the drywall is completely dry.

Water Damage Restoration Cost In The 92605 Area

The cost of water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ity, size of the affected area, and local conditions in the 92605 area. Our team offers free estimates to help you understand the cost, with a focus on safety and a commitment to excellence and a personal touch.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The severity of the water dam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in the 92605 area.
Structural Drying Process $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area, severity of the water damage, and local conditions in the 92605 area.
Moisture Detection and Monitoring $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and severity of the water damage.
